Common Problems with High Lift Wheel Loaders
While high lift wheel loaders are known for their efficiency and versatility, they are not without their challenges. Operators and fleet managers should be aware of potential issues that can arise during operation and maintenance. Understanding these problems can help mitigate downtime and ensure smooth operations.
Mechanical Issues
Mechanical problems can arise from regular wear and tear or improper usage. Some common mechanical issues include:
- Hydraulic System Failures: The hydraulic system is crucial for lifting and lowering loads. Leaks or failures can lead to reduced lifting capacity or complete operational failure.
- Transmission Problems: Transmission issues can manifest as slipping gears or difficulty in shifting, which can hinder the loader’s performance and efficiency.
- Engine Overheating: Overheating can occur due to inadequate cooling or excessive load, leading to potential engine damage if not addressed promptly.
Preventive Measures
To avoid mechanical issues, regular maintenance is essential. Operators should:
- Conduct daily inspections of the hydraulic system and fluid levels.
- Monitor engine temperature and ensure proper cooling systems are functioning.
- Schedule routine maintenance checks with qualified technicians.
Operator-Related Challenges
The effectiveness of a high lift wheel loader heavily relies on the operator’s skill and experience. Some common operator-related challenges include:
- Inexperience: New operators may struggle with the controls, leading to inefficient operation or accidents.
- Poor Visibility: Despite ergonomic designs, blind spots can still pose risks, especially when maneuvering in tight spaces.
- Fatigue: Long hours of operation can lead to fatigue, increasing the likelihood of mistakes and accidents.
Training and Safety Measures
To address operator-related challenges, it is vital to implement comprehensive training programs. Operators should:
- Participate in hands-on training sessions to become familiar with the machine.
- Learn about the importance of maintaining visibility and using mirrors effectively.
- Take regular breaks to minimize fatigue during long shifts.
Environmental Factors
Environmental conditions can also impact the performance of high lift wheel loaders. Common issues include:
- Weather Conditions: Rain, snow, or extreme temperatures can affect traction and visibility, making operations more challenging.
- Terrain Challenges: Uneven or unstable ground can lead to tipping hazards or reduced stability during lifting operations.
- Dust and Debris: Accumulation of dust and debris can clog filters and cooling systems, leading to overheating or mechanical failures.
Mitigation Strategies
To mitigate the impact of environmental factors, operators should:
- Adjust operational practices based on weather conditions.
- Conduct thorough site assessments to identify potential hazards.
- Regularly clean and maintain the machine to prevent dust and debris buildup.
By being aware of these common problems and implementing preventive measures, operators can enhance the performance and longevity of high lift wheel loaders, ensuring they remain reliable assets in any operation.
